5 Things: Police Chief and Marijuana in Marlborough
From Police Chief Mark Leonard to marijuana in the city; we have the information you need today.

1. Mayor Arthur Vigeant has put Police Chief Mark Leonard up for reappointment for a four year term.
2. Mayor Arthur Vigeant is requesting a transfer of $25,000 for the public service internship program at tonight's City Council meeting.
3. The city solicitor has proposed language for a temporary moratorium on marijuana distribution centers within the city of Marlborough. The moratorium mirrors one recently approved in Burlington and would be effective through June 30, 2014.

4. The mayor is requesting that snow and ice spending be increased to no more than $1,850,000 for the year. This would cover the last two storms.
